Emma Stiffler joined the Spartan women's lacrosse coaching staff prior to the 2026 season and will serve as an offensive assistant.
A York County native, Stiffler possess prior coaching experience with Central York High School and North East Maryland Select (NEMS).
A collegiate lacrosse standout, Stiffler competed and served as team captain at Shenandoah University where she played for the Hornets from 2019-23. She was a two-time IWLCA All-Region selection and a three-time all-conference pick, earning first-team all three years. Stiffler completed her career at Shenandoah as the program's all-time leader in points (313) and assists (138), while ranking fourth in goals with 175. She also set the program's single-season point record (109) and assist record (56) in 2023
Stiffler graduated from Shenandoah with a degree in secondary education.
